Introduction

Applied Materials is the leader in materials engineering solutions used to produce virtually every new chip and advanced display in the world.

This position is based In Bengaluru. Primary responsibility will be to build various capabilities and maintain our MES products. You will be required to work with various stakeholder internally & externally to build and support the product.

Key Responsibilities

  • Execute the design analysis or evaluation of assigned projects using sound engineering principles and adhering to business standards practices procedures and product / program requirements
  • Core subject matter expert would be around MES (Manufacturing Execution System) Modeling QA and Deployment
  • Oracle database administration (Unix/RHEL)
  • Should have good communication and co-ordination skills and thorough in documentation.
  • Ability to work independently and with others across stakeholder like Customers & their IT team development teams and other supporting services.
  • Should be proactive identifying support needs and preventing them.
  • Should be able to debug and troubleshoot application.
  • Identify bottlenecks and devise solutions to overcome the same.
  • Look for continuous improvement opportunities and identify/propose improvements.
  • Help maintain customer defect data and bring in automation.

Technical Skills required:

  • Experience in MES (Manufacturing Execution System) domain including business requirements understanding Configuration MES Modelling Deployment to Production at customer site.
  • Hands on experience in Oracle database covering PL/SQL programming Installation Configuration Administration and Query Optimization
  • Hands on experience in MES functionality QA Testing with modules like Work In Progress Tracking and Genealogy Data Collection Process Management Scheduling and Dispatch Quality Defect Management Maintenance Management MES Interface to Enterprise applications (Upstream) and Equipment (Downstream)
  • Preferred to have working experience in semiconductor industry or semiconductor (Front-End or Back-End) knowledge.
  • Experience in UNIX/ RHEL Platform
  • Experienced developer in projects using C for critical solutions
  • Experience in message bus like Tibco RV Kafka
  • Solid skills and experience in UNIX Linux and Windows operating systems shell scripting.
  • Total Software Developer Experience of atleast years
